1. Invest in High-Quality Bedding

Luxury bedding setup with layered pillows and soft textures creating an elegant bedroom look

Luxury starts with what you feel first—your bed. Soft, breathable sheets, a plush duvet, and layered pillows instantly elevate the space. It’s not just about looks; comfort plays a huge role in creating that high-end feel.

You might notice that hotel beds always look fuller and more inviting. That’s because of layering—mixing textures like cotton, linen, and velvet. Try sticking to a neutral palette for a timeless look. And here’s a small tip: fluff your pillows daily—it really changes the overall vibe.

2. Add a Statement Headboard

Statement headboard in a luxury bedroom adding a bold and elegant focal point

A bold headboard can completely transform your bedroom. Whether it’s tufted velvet, upholstered panels, or a sleek modern design, it becomes the focal point instantly.

It draws the eye and gives the bed a sense of importance. If your room feels a bit plain, this is often the missing piece. Go for something slightly oversized if your space allows—it adds drama in the best way. Would you go classic or modern here?

3. Use a Neutral Color Palette

Neutral color palette in a luxury bedroom creating a calm and elegant aesthetic

Soft neutrals like beige, ivory, taupe, and warm gray create a calm and elegant atmosphere. These tones make your bedroom feel cohesive and easy on the eyes.

The beauty of neutrals is how effortlessly they layer. You can mix different shades without it feeling busy. Add subtle contrast through textures instead of bold colors. It’s one of those simple changes that makes everything feel more expensive.

4. Incorporate Soft Ambient Lighting

Soft ambient lighting in a luxury bedroom creating a warm and relaxing atmosphere

Lighting can completely shift the mood of a room. Instead of relying on one overhead light, layer your lighting with bedside lamps, sconces, or even warm LED strips.

Soft, warm lighting feels cozy and inviting—never harsh. You might not realize it, but lighting is often what gives luxury bedrooms that calm glow. Try dimmable lights if you can; it gives you more control depending on the time of day.

5. Add Floor-Length Curtains

Floor-length curtains in a bedroom adding height and elegance to the space

Long, flowing curtains instantly add elegance. Even if your windows are small, hanging curtains higher and letting them fall to the floor creates the illusion of height.

It’s a simple trick, but it works beautifully. Choose fabrics like linen, velvet, or sheer layers for a soft, luxurious look. And here’s a thought—have you ever noticed how hotel rooms always use long drapes? There’s a reason.

6. Layer Different Textures

Layered textures in a bedroom using velvet, linen, and soft fabrics for a rich look

Luxury isn’t about one material—it’s about how they all work together. Think soft throws, velvet cushions, woven rugs, and smooth bedding.

When textures are layered, the room feels rich and lived-in rather than flat. Even sticking to one color palette, texture can add depth. Try mixing at least three different materials and see how it transforms the space.

8. Add a Plush Area Rug

Plush area rug in a bedroom adding warmth and comfort underfoot

A soft rug underfoot makes your bedroom instantly feel warmer and more inviting. It also visually anchors the bed, which helps the layout feel complete.

Go for something large enough to extend beyond the bed frame. Neutral tones work best for an elegant look, but subtle patterns can add interest. It’s one of those details you appreciate every single day.

13. Incorporate Mirrors

Mirror in a luxury bedroom enhancing light and creating a spacious feel

Mirrors reflect light and make your bedroom feel more open. A large floor mirror or a decorative wall mirror can add elegance instantly.

It also helps brighten the space naturally. Try placing it where it can reflect light from a window—it makes a noticeable difference.
